The Challenge

01

Heavy lift plans created once and reused

The first module lift plan is thorough. By module 30 the crew is using the same plan for different weights, different crane positions, and different wind conditions.

02

Fall protection gaps during stacking

The gap between module set and permanent guardrail installation creates fall exposure. Temporary fall protection is required but rarely documented per module level.

03

Temporary bracing not tracked to completion

Every module needs temporary bracing until permanent structural connections are made. With 40 modules being set over 2 weeks, tracking which braces are installed and which are still needed is chaos.

04

Transport safety documentation missing

Oversized load permits, escort requirements, route surveys, and flagging plans for module transport are separate from construction safety. Nobody owns transport safety documentation.
